/*
* FTX-1 specific power control function
* The FTX-1 uses PC command with format: PC[amp][power] where:
* amp: 1 = radio only, 2 = amplifier
* power: 3-digit percentage (005-010 for radio, 005-100 for amp)
*/
int ftx1_set_power_control(RIG *rig, vfo_t vfo, setting_t level, value_t val)
{
struct newcat_priv_data *priv = (struct newcat_priv_data *)STATE(rig)->priv;
int amp_setting = 2; // Default to amp on (2)
int power_percent;
ENTERFUNC;
// Only handle RIG_LEVEL_RFPOWER
if (level != RIG_LEVEL_RFPOWER)
{
// For other levels, use the standard newcat function
return newcat_set_level(rig, vfo, level, val);
}
// Convert power value (0.0-1.0) to percentage (0-100)
power_percent = (int)(val.f * 100.0f + 0.5f);
// Ensure power is within valid range for amp (5-100)
if (power_percent < 5) power_percent = 5;
if (power_percent > 100) power_percent = 100;
// Format: PC[amp][power] where amp=2 for amplifier, power=3 digits
SNPRINTF(priv->cmd_str, sizeof(priv->cmd_str), "PC%d%03d%c", amp_setting, power_percent, cat_term);
rig_debug(RIG_DEBUG_TRACE, "%s: cmd_str = %s\n", __func__, priv->cmd_str);
RETURNFUNC(newcat_set_cmd(rig));
}
/*
* FTX-1 specific power reading function
* The FTX-1 returns PC command responses in format: PC[amp][power] where:
* amp: 1 = radio only, 2 = amplifier
* power: 3-digit percentage (005-010 for radio, 005-100 for amp)
*/
int ftx1_get_power_control(RIG *rig, vfo_t vfo, setting_t level, value_t *val)
{
struct newcat_priv_data *priv = (struct newcat_priv_data *)STATE(rig)->priv;
int amp_setting, power_percent;
char response[16];
int err;
ENTERFUNC;
// Only handle RIG_LEVEL_RFPOWER
if (level != RIG_LEVEL_RFPOWER)
{
// For other levels, use the standard newcat function
return newcat_get_level(rig, vfo, level, val);
}
// Send PC; command to get current power setting
SNPRINTF(priv->cmd_str, sizeof(priv->cmd_str), "PC%c", cat_term);
if (RIG_OK != (err = newcat_get_cmd(rig)))
{
RETURNFUNC(err);
}
// Parse response like "PC2075;" or "PC1004;"
// Extract the numeric part (2075 or 1004)
strncpy(response, priv->ret_data, sizeof(response) - 1);
response[sizeof(response) - 1] = '\0';
// Remove "PC" prefix and ";" suffix
if (strlen(response) >= 4 && strncmp(response, "PC", 2) == 0)
{
char *numeric_part = response + 2; // Skip "PC"
char *semicolon = strchr(numeric_part, ';');
if (semicolon) *semicolon = '\0';
if (strlen(numeric_part) == 4)
{
amp_setting = numeric_part[0] - '0'; // First digit (1 or 2)
power_percent = atoi(numeric_part + 1); // Last 3 digits
// Convert to 0.0-1.0 range
val->f = (float)power_percent / 100.0f;
rig_debug(RIG_DEBUG_TRACE, "%s: response=%s, amp=%d, power=%d, val=%.3f\n",
__func__, response, amp_setting, power_percent, val->f);
RETURNFUNC(RIG_OK);
}
}
// If parsing failed, return error
RETURNFUNC(-RIG_EPROTO);
}
/*
* FTX-1 specific frequency setting function
* The FTX-1 requires FA command with format: FA[11 digits]; where:
* frequency is formatted as 11 digits with leading zeros
* e.g., FA007200000; for 7.2 MHz
*/
int ftx1_set_freq(RIG *rig, vfo_t vfo, freq_t freq)
{
struct newcat_priv_data *priv = (struct newcat_priv_data *)STATE(rig)->priv;
char c;
int err;
ENTERFUNC;
// Determine VFO letter (A or B)
if (vfo == RIG_VFO_A || vfo == RIG_VFO_MAIN)
{
c = 'A';
}
else if (vfo == RIG_VFO_B || vfo == RIG_VFO_SUB)
{
c = 'B';
}
else
{
// For other VFOs, default to A
c = 'A';
}
// Format: F[VFO][10 digits]; where 10 digits include leading zeros
// Radio returns: FA028100000; (10 digits after FA)
// We should send: FA028200000; (10 digits after FA, not 11)
// The frequency needs to be formatted as 10 digits with proper leading zeros
char freq_str[16];
SNPRINTF(freq_str, sizeof(freq_str), "%09"PRIll, (int64_t)freq);
SNPRINTF(priv->cmd_str, sizeof(priv->cmd_str), "F%c%s%c", c, freq_str, cat_term);
rig_debug(RIG_DEBUG_TRACE, "%s: cmd_str = %s\n", __func__, priv->cmd_str);
RETURNFUNC(newcat_set_cmd(rig));
}
